markdown-it 官方demo markdown-it 文档 1、配置highlightjs,针对markdown中各种语言高亮,针对对应的标签 pre code 里面的样式 -- index.js 2、 index.html 3.package.json 4、readme
至于 .css,您可以使用您正在使用的那个,也可以使用 npm 中的那个:npm install markdown-it-highlight在 获取 .css 文件node_modules/markdown-it-highlight/dist/index.css,它具有更好的语法高亮颜色并使用它。然后你必须设置这个defaults对象并将其设置在defaults.highlight:var defaults = { html...
首先,安装markdown-it-highlightjs插件: npm install markdown-it-highlightjs 在代码中引入markdown-it和markdown-it-highlightjs: constMarkdownIt=require('markdown-it');consthljs=require('highlight.js');constmd=newMarkdownIt({highlight:function(str,lang){if(lang&&hljs.getLanguage(lang)){try{...
<template> <div id="editor"> <div v-html="result"></div> {{result}} </div> </template> <script> import MarkdownIt from 'markdown-it' import hljs from 'highlight.js' import 'highlight.js/styles/agate.css' export default { name: 'editor', data() { return { md: MarkdownIt(...
markdown-it-anchor";importMarkdownItFootnotefrom"markdown-it-footnote";importMarkdownItHighlightjs...
constmd=require('markdown-it')().use(require('markdown-it-highlightjs'),{inline:true}) You can specify the language for inline code usingPandoc syntax: `x=4`{.js} Orkramdown IAL syntax: `x=4`{:.js} If you do not specify a language, then highlight.js will attempt to guess the...
markdown-it:100% CommonMark 语法解析 highlight.js:代码高亮 markdown-it-emoji:emoji语法支持 markdown-it-latex2img:基于服务器端的MathJax解析器 代码的基本逻辑主要是: 1.由于markdown格式的内容被传入时事先进行了编码操作,所以这里需要调用decodeURIComponent()函数对内容先进行解码。
查看highlight.js 显示效果 前往官网https://highlightjs.org/static/demo/查看 显示模板效果 添加文件 html <!--引入相应文件 这里用的 cdn加速 --><linkrel="stylesheet"href="https://cdn.jsdelivr.net/gh/highlightjs/cdn-release@11.5.1/build/styles/default.min.css"/><scripttype="text/javascript"...
更大的好消息来了!markdown-it已经将highlight.js集成进去了,直接设定一些配置即可,并且我们需要先将该库下载下来。具体的可以看markdown-it中文官网 - 高亮语法配置(opens new window) 同时在目录highlight.js/styles/下有很多很多的主题,可以自行导入
highlight.js plugin for markdown-it. install yarn add markdown-it-highlight usage for node.js import markdownIt from 'markdown-it' import markdownItHighlight from 'markdown-it-highlight' const mdi = markdownIt() mdi.use(markdownItHighlight) mdi.render(` print 'hello world' `) //...